How to apply for a credit card_What are the channels for applying for a credit card?

How to apply for a credit card? First of all, the target bank you can apply for must have branches there. Generally, the four major state-owned banks of China, Agriculture, Industry, and Construction have them. In addition, Postal Bank seems to have launched a credit card business last year. Therefore, in theory, you can To apply for these cards, there are no banks with branches, although you can also apply online. You can apply by mailing application materials or other methods. Those banks will also accept your application, but the result is usually a 100% rejection of issuing a card to you. Because the bank considers that it does not have an outlet, firstly it is inconvenient for you to repay, and secondly, if you repay overdue or do not repay, the bank has no outlets in your local area and does not have manpower, so it will be very troublesome and costly to recover. The risk is very high, so in principle, all banks do not approve cities without branches. Unless your credit is very good. Ping An Bank supports mailed applications from all over the country. You call Ping An Bank and they will mail you an application form. After you fill it out, you add the supporting documents they require and mail it to the bank for review. Although you have completed this process, your application materials are usually rejected in the preliminary review stage. After figuring out which banks can accept your application, the next step is to consider how to apply. The term is called entry route. In some big cities, there are many ways to apply for a credit card. The effects of each method are very different. That means you go to the bank branch counter in person to apply, and submit the required materials to the branch staff. This method is the most primitive and the most troublesome, because the outlets are not departments dedicated to marketing credit cards, so they are not very enthusiastic about credit cards. Often a lot of supporting materials and procedures are required. The most troublesome thing is that the approval time is very long, usually taking up to a month. 2: Credit card marketers Credit cards are actually independently accounted business departments in every bank. It is usually called the credit card center of a certain bank, and covers all the credit card business of the bank, such as product design, promotion, marketing, and review. Daily management, advertising, promotions, debt collection, etc. are all the responsibility of credit cards. The credit card center has staff dedicated to promoting card applications. As long as you find them and submit the information, the success rate and speed will be greatly improved. (In fact, even if you apply at an outlet, the application you submit is actually forwarded by the outlet to the credit card center for review and approval, and the outlet will not transfer your application specifically for you, but will wait until a certain amount is accumulated and then batch it. It is transferred to the credit card center, so the speed is very slow. The credit card approval authority lies with the credit card center.) Three: There are two types of online applications. One is to fill in the information directly online and wait for review. If the approval is successful, the bank will mail the card to you. Then take the relevant documents to the branch or return the mail to open the card. For example, China Guangdong Development Bank, China Everbright Bank Music Card, etc. The other is to fill in the information online, download and print it, and then mail it along with the required information to the designated location to wait for approval. Many banks support this. Including some state-owned banks.
